Transaction 5dcbdf523a0b374c404b427764faa71e62f36b414a5f7bc7bf29422a87c98b2c
1 Input
1 Output
-
5dcbdf523a0b374c404b427764faa71e62f36b414a5f7bc7bf29422a87c98b2c:0
- value
- 182663
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8c968a103a992159a50ff8a2141007f4aeaa3352 OP_EQUAL
- address
- 3EWNs486fNc5iodb88CZWCjqUVfWMMrkvc